All offences · Oct 2024 - Sep 2025Heather Drive area has the 18th lowest crime rate of 41 local areas in Hadleigh St James , and the 110th lowest crime rate of 281 local areas in Castle Point .
Compared with the surrounding streets, this postcode does not stand out as either a particular hotspot or an unusually safe pocket. Crime levels in the neighbouring output areas are broadly in line with this area.
The overall crime rate in the area around Heather Drive (SS7 2EL) in the last 12 months was 31.6 per 1,000 residents and was 41.0% lower than the Hadleigh St James average (53.5 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 4 offences recorded. The least common crime was Anti-social behaviour with 1 case , unchanged from 2024. The fastest-growing crime category was Public order 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Vehicle crime ( -75.0%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 5 (≈ 17.5 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-28.6%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-66.0%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Heather Drive (SS7 2EL), the highest concentration of overall crime is near Hamilton Close, where police recorded 12 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Churchway (6 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
